intestazione usbprint.h
Questa intestazione viene usata dalla stampa. Per altre informazioni, vedere:
usbprint.h contiene le interfacce di programmazione seguenti:
IOCTL
IOCTL_USBPRINT_GET_1284_ID Il codice di controllo IOCTL_USBPRINT_GET_1284_ID consente al software di livello superiore (ad esempio un monitoraggio del linguaggio), di richiedere e ottenere la stringa DI ID dispositivo IEEE 1284 della stampante. |
IOCTL_USBPRINT_GET_INTERFACE_TYPE Ottenere le funzionalità del protocollo dell'interfaccia della stampante USB. |
IOCTL_USBPRINT_GET_LPT_STATUS La richiesta di IOCTL_USBPRINT_GET_LPT_STATUS consente al software di livello superiore (ad esempio un monitoraggio della lingua), di richiedere e ottenere il byte dello stato della stampante da una stampante USB. |
IOCTL_USBPRINT_GET_PROTOCOL Recuperare il codice del protocollo della stampante corrente dell'interfaccia della stampante USB. |
IOCTL_USBPRINT_SET_PROTOCOL Impostare il codice del protocollo della stampante corrente dell'interfaccia della stampante USB. |
IOCTL_USBPRINT_SOFT_RESET La richiesta di IOCTL_USBPRINT_SOFT_RESET consente al software di livello superiore (ad esempio un monitoraggio del linguaggio), di emettere un comando di reimpostazione temporanea specifico della classe alla stampante. |
IOCTL_USBPRINT_VENDOR_GET_COMMAND La richiesta IOCTL_USBPRINT_VENDOR_GET_COMMAND consente al software a livello superiore (ad esempio un monitoraggio del linguaggio), di emettere un comando GET specifico del fornitore per il dispositivo di destinazione. |
IOCTL_USBPRINT_VENDOR_SET_COMMAND La richiesta IOCTL_USBPRINT_VENDOR_SET_COMMAND consente al software di livello superiore (ad esempio un monitoraggio del linguaggio) di emettere un comando SET specifico del fornitore nel dispositivo di destinazione. |